在区块链中,对称加密算法是一种常见的加密技术。它使用相同的密钥来加密和解密数据。这种加密方法的安全性主要取决于密钥的管理和保护。
对称加密算法的主要优点是速度快,因为加密和解密过程是同时进行的。这使得它在需要快速处理大量数据的应用场景中非常有用。然而,它也有一个缺点,那就是密钥的长度必须足够长,以确保安全性。如果密钥被破解,那么加密的数据就很容易被解密。
在区块链中,对称加密算法通常用于保护交易数据的安全。例如,比特币网络使用AES(高级加密标准)算法进行交易数据的加密。AES是一种对称加密算法,它可以提供很高的安全性。但是,由于AES算法的密钥长度限制为128位或256位,因此它可能无法满足一些高安全性需求。
为了解决这个问题,区块链开发者们引入了更强大的对称加密算法,如Triple DES和Blowfish。这些算法可以提供更长的密钥长度,从而增加安全性。然而,这些算法的速度相对较慢,因为它们需要进行多次迭代才能完成加密和解密过程。
总之,在区块链中,对称加密算法是一种常用的加密技术,它提供了快速的处理速度和较高的安全性。然而,由于其密钥长度的限制,它可能无法满足所有高安全性需求。因此,开发者们需要根据具体的需求选择合适的加密算法,并确保密钥的安全存储和管理。